Hispanic Population Becomes Largest Minority in U.S.A.

"The official population estimates now indicate that the Hispanic community is the nation's largest minority community," said Census Bureau Director Louis Kincannon. "This is an important event in this country an event that we know is the result of the growth of a vibrant and diverse population that is vital to America's future." Kincannon spoke at the League of United Latin American Citizens (LULAC) convention in Lake Buena Vista, Florida.
